NRG Riverside is the UK’s largest municipal and specialist fleet hire company, we provide specialist vehicles on short and long-term hire, a range of vehicle maintenance packages and we offer a large portfolio of high-quality used vehicles for sale. NRG Riverside has the skills, knowledge, and expertise to support all your operational needs. Established in 1996, we’ve supported our valued customers to rationalise and decarbonise their fleets, save money and improve efficiency by reducing ‘Vehicle Off Road’ (VOR) time.
